Mary Posthumus Obituary

POSTHUMUS - Mary L. (nee George) September 20, 2008, age 91, a resident of Strykersville, NY for 57 years; beloved wife of the late Lawrence M.; devoted mother of Elaine (Michael) Almeter, Dianne (John) Stinson and Julie (James) Niziol; sister of the late Charles (late Helen) George and the late Magdalene (late Joseph) Ortner, late Anthony, late Paul (late Dorothy) and the late Giles George; also survived by six grandchildren, five great-grandchildren, nieces and nephews. No prior visitation. Friends are invited to attend a Memorial Mass of Christian Burial at St. Mary Queen of the Rosary RC Church, Main Street, Strykersville, on Friday, October 3 at 11:00 AM. Private interment in St. Marys Cemetery. In lieu of flowers, memorials to Hospice Buffalo, 225 Como Park Blvd., Cheektowaga, NY, 14227 or to the Strykersville Rescue Squad would be appreciated. Arrangements by the WOOD FUNERAL HOME, East Aurora, NY.
